Cisco Systems, Inc. (trademarked as Cisco) is a prominent American multinational digital communications technology conglomerate headquartered in San Jose, California. Founded in December 1984 by Leonard Bosack and Sandy Lerner, both Stanford University computer scientists, Cisco has grown into a global leader in networking hardware, software, telecommunications equipment, and high-technology services. The company specializes in several key tech markets, including the Internet of Things (IoT), domain security, videoconferencing, and energy management. Notable products and services under its brand include Webex, OpenDNS, Jabber, Duo Security, Silicon One, and Jasper. Cisco's origins are deeply rooted in Stanford University's campus technology. In the early 1980s, Bosack and Lerner, along with other students and staff, developed technology to link the university's computer systems, creating a multiprotocol router known as the "Blue Box." This innovative product laid the foundation for Cisco's early success and became instrumental in the development of local area network (LAN) technology. Cisco's product offerings span five major technology areas: networking, security, collaboration, data centres, and IoT. The company serves enterprise, service provider, midsize, and small business market segments. In recent years, Cisco has made significant acquisitions to enhance its portfolio, including the $28 billion acquisition of cybersecurity firm Splunk in 2023, marking its largest acquisition to date, set to be completed in March 2024. Under the leadership of CEO Chuck Robbins, who notably signed the Rome Call for AI ethics at the Vatican in April 2024, Cisco has committed to responsible and ethical AI use. The company continues to innovate and lead in the tech industry, recently receiving the Best Office Phone award in 2024 for its CP-8861 model by PhonePrices.co.uk. SWOT Overview
In a SWOT analysis of Cisco Systems, Inc., the company leverages its strengths such as strategic acquisitions driving market leadership, leading positions across major product segments, significant presence in high-growth product areas, and a focus on building leading internet capabilities through unparalleled innovation. However, it faces weaknesses including delays in order fulfillment due to supply chain issues and vulnerabilities in smart switches that allow hackers to take over devices. Opportunities for Cisco include increased spending on optics as speeds increase, growth in the cloud data segment, expansion in the software-defined networking market, and increasing adaptability of cloud security solutions. Threats involve intense market competition, volatility in the service provider market, and a semiconductor shortage severely impacting operations and supply. Cisco remains poised to navigate these challenges and opportunities, maintaining its competitive edge in the technology sector.

Strength
Strategic acquisitions driving market leadership: Cisco's robust inorganic growth strategy is a significant achievement, characterized by strategic acquisitions that bolster its market position and technological capabilities. In FY 2023, it acquired Splunk for US$28 billion, enhancing its security operations and data analysis capabilities. This acquisition is part of its broader strategy to integrate advanced security measures and AI-driven analytics, providing comprehensive solutions across cloud and endpoint security. Another notable acquisition in October 2023 was WG2, which added a cloud-native mobile core platform to its portfolio, enabling mobile operators to consume it as a service. These strategic moves are part of its continuous efforts to expand its capabilities and market reach, contributing to its projected revenue growth, which aims for US$57 billion to US$58.2 billion in FY 2024. This inorganic growth strategy not only solidifies Cisco's market leadership but also aligns with its vision of delivering innovative and integrated technology solutions, driving sustained growth and competitive advantage in a rapidly evolving digital landscape.
Leading market positions across major product segments: Cisco holds leading market positions across its major product segments, reinforcing its prowess in the networking industry. In FY 2023, its Ethernet switch revenue surged by 55.3% year-over-year, capturing a dominant 47.2% market share. Additionally, its service provider and enterprise router revenue grew by 18.1%, securing a 35.9% market share. In the wireless LAN segment, it achieved a market share of 42.5%, driven by the increased demand for wireless connectivity solutions. Its collaboration solutions, including Webex, also saw significant growth, commanding a market share of 38.7%. Moreover, the company’s security segment revenue grew by 20.5%, achieving a 30.2% market share, highlighting its strength in providing comprehensive cybersecurity solutions. This robust performance is further highlighted by its total revenue of US$56.998 billion for FY 2023, a significant increase from US$51.557 billion in FY 2022. This growth is fueled by its innovative product offerings and strategic acquisitions that enhance its technological capabilities and market reach. Cisco's ability to maintain and expand its market leadership in key segments, such as Ethernet switches, routers, wireless LAN, collaboration solutions, and security, demonstrates its competitive advantage and strong positioning in the networking industry.

PESTLE Overview
In a PESTLE analysis of Cisco Systems, Inc., political factors include participation in policymaking and collaborations with governments, an adverse global political environment leading to economic instability, and the US-China trade war impacting IT companies. Economically, Cisco benefits from strong GDP growth in emerging markets but is exposed to volatile currency movements. Social factors involve efforts to address the digital divide through rural broadband centres, increasing urbanization accelerating the digital economy, and the importance of trust and responsibility for the integrity of solutions and networks. Technologically, the company faces increasing complexity and security concerns related to the internet and big data, while strategic acquisitions help shape its product portfolio in line with changing technology trends. Legally, Cisco maintains a strong compliance framework across the supply chain and must navigate local regulations and government policies. Environmentally, the company collaborates to reduce its carbon footprint and aligns with the tech industry's shift towards sustainable operations. By addressing these multifaceted factors, Cisco continues to navigate the dynamic landscape effectively.

POLITICAL
Participation in policymaking and collaborations with governments:The tech industry is deeply involved in policymaking and collaborations with governments, influencing digital transformation, regulatory frameworks, and public-private partnerships. Governments worldwide are adopting digital identities, AI governance frameworks, and data-sharing initiatives to enhance public services and drive economic growth. For instance, India’s Aadhaar initiative combined digital identity with public-private partnerships, significantly advancing financial inclusion. Similarly, AI policy frameworks in Canada, Singapore, Japan, and the EU guide responsible AI development and regulatory standards. Cisco actively participates in these collaborative efforts, contributing to policy discussions and leveraging its technological expertise. In 2023, its involvement in AI governance and data privacy policies was notable. It also collaborated with the US government on the CHIPS and Science Act, which aims to boost semiconductor manufacturing and innovation. These engagements help Cisco navigate regulatory landscapes, align with government priorities, and foster innovation through strategic public-private partnerships.

Collaboration to reduce the carbon footprint:The tech industry is increasingly focusing on collaborations to reduce carbon footprints, leveraging digital technologies to drive sustainability. Digital technologies, if widely adopted, could reduce global emissions by up to 20% by 2050, particularly in high-emitting sectors like energy, materials, and mobility. These sectors can achieve a 4-10% reduction in emissions by 2030 through digital transformation, emphasizing data transparency, digital talent, and strategic partnerships. Cisco is actively participating in these efforts. In 2023, it collaborated with suppliers and customers to cut emissions through digital solutions, achieving an 8% reduction in the energy sector by enhancing efficiency and managing renewable energy. Its initiatives include using AI and cloud computing to optimize energy usage and implementing IoT solutions for better energy management (BCG Global). By partnering with technology and sustainability leaders, it is working towards significant emissions reductions across its value chain, contributing to broader industry goals of reducing the global carbon footprint.
